Go beyond the ordinary with this remarkable travelogue, guidebook, and coffee table keepsake filled with spectacular colour photography that showcases Iceland’s stunning beauty and hidden gems, from its fjords and highlands to the Western Islands and the capital Reykjavik—the first entry in the Hedonist’s Guide travel series.

Combining essential insider details, cultural information, must-see attractions, and detailed maps with glorious custom photography, Stunning Iceland is the ultimate handbook for modern nomads, including both savvy travellers and novice tourists. Designed for twenty-first century globetrotters, Stunning Iceland features stylish graphics and an elegant visual design, as well as a breakdown of must-visit places, thematic double-page photographic spreads to help you discover and understand the city, and walking routes to explore each district away from the crowds.

Whether you prefer a more traditional visit or want to chart your own unique course, this user-friendly handbook includes everything you need—and more:

  • Discover the charm of a luxury ecolodge surrounded by nature
  • Meet the surfers of the Arctic
  • Taste the new Nordic gastronomy
  • Follow in the footsteps of the heroes of the Icelandic sagas
  • Meet the polar fox and the blue whale
  • Bathe in the natural hot springs
  • Admire the Icelandic flora
  • Learn about the battle between the tectonic plates beneath Iceland and its active volcanoes
  • Experience Reykjavík, the nation’s beating heart

Stunning Iceland offers inspiration and insight for armchair travellers and dreamers alike. Best of all, the gorgeous photography transforms the book into a keepsake that will transport you back to your favourite places and sights long after returning home.

About the Author

Bertrand Jouanne is French by birth. He fulfilled his childhood dream of living in Iceland and for the past twenty years he has worked out of Reykjavik in tailor-made tourism and adventure travel, closely following the changes of this gorgeous country. Gunnar Freyr was born and raised by Icelandic parents in Denmark and moved back to Iceland to fulfill his desire to live in his homeland. A self-taught photographer, he currently works with several local and international brands, and is involved with projects ranging from landscape photography to wildlife, lifestyle, and products.
